如何理解服务器与数据库之间的请求交互?

小贝
预计阅读时长 3 分钟
位置: 首页 抖音 正文

服务器请求数据库的过程涉及多个步骤,从建立连接到处理结果,每一步都至关重要,下面将详细描述这些步骤:

服务器请求数据库

1、建立连接

提供连接信息:服务器需要提供数据库服务器的地址、端口号、用户名和密码等信息来建立连接。

使用连接工具或库:服务器端通常使用编程语言提供的数据库连接库或工具来连接数据库,在Node.js环境中,可以使用mysql模块来连接MySQL数据库。

2、发送请求

构造SQL语句:服务器端根据业务需求构造相应的SQL查询语句或事务请求,这些请求可以是查询(SELECT)、插入(INSERT)、更新(UPDATE)或删除(DELETE)操作。

执行SQL语句:通过数据库连接执行构造好的SQL语句,在Node.js中,这通常是通过调用连接对象的query方法来实现的。

3、数据处理

服务器请求数据库

接收并解析响应:数据库服务器接收到请求后,会解析请求并执行相应的操作,对于查询请求,数据库会根据查询条件搜索数据并返回结果;对于修改或删除请求,数据库会相应地修改或删除数据。

处理返回结果:服务器端接收到数据库返回的结果后,可以对结果进行处理,可以将查询结果封装成特定的数据格式,或者根据结果进行业务逻辑的处理。

4、关闭连接

释放资源:在服务器端完成数据库操作后,需要关闭数据库连接以释放资源,这可以通过调用数据库连接库提供的关闭连接的方法来实现。

服务器请求数据库是一个涉及多个步骤和技术的过程,通过合理的设计和实现,可以实现高效、安全的数据库访问和管理。

以上内容就是解答有关“服务器请求数据库”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。

-- 展开阅读全文 --
头像
如何配置AR28/AR46系列路由器以使用出接口地址进行EasyNAT设置?
« 上一篇 2024-11-28
如何获取高质量的APP软件网站源码?
下一篇 » 2024-11-28
取消
微信二维码
支付宝二维码

发表评论

暂无评论,1人围观

头像 龙婷 说道:
2024-08-29 · UC Browser 13.7.2.1636 Apple iPhone

想快速提升抖音短视频观看量?试试这5招,包你瞬间引爆流量!

头像 邵兵 说道:
2024-09-01 · UC Browser 13.7.2.1636 Apple iPhone

想快速提升抖音短视频观看次数?秘诀就是精准定位受众,制作高质量内容,巧妙运用标签话题,抓住热门时间点发布,别忘了互动与反馈哦!

目录[+]